Webbula
Webbula isn't a prospecting tool. It's an email hygiene and verification service that cleans your existing lists. Verification confirms an email exists. Hygiene goes further - flagging spam traps, honeypots, disposable domains, and complainers that can destroy your sender reputation even if the address is technically valid.
Webbula is SOC 2 certified and was ranked by Truthset as a top performer in data accuracy, with daily updates to its hygiene databases. On G2, it holds a 4.5/5 rating from 4 reviews - reviewers praise its spam-trap detection as "head and shoulders better" than alternatives, though the UI gets called dated. Lists are processed via FTP or API upload, run through algorithmic filtering, then returned with actionable reporting.
Webbula also operates as a data provider - its B2B dataset on Datarade lists 390M+ individuals - but the core product most buyers care about is email hygiene. Pricing starts with 100 free credits, then moves to custom quotes, typically around $0.005-$0.02 per email depending on volume.

Is Webbula an email finder?
No. Webbula verifies and cleans existing email lists - it doesn't discover new contacts. If you need to find emails, you need a prospecting database or a dedicated email finder tool. Webbula is strictly a hygiene service for lists you've already built.
